6. The Mystique of Montenegro: Adriatic Adventure

St. Stephan island in Montenegro. Photo Credit: Envato @master1305

Montenegro, with its rugged mountains and Adriatic coastline, is a destination of diverse beauty and rich history. The Bay of Kotor, a UNESCO World Heritage site, is a fjord-like bay surrounded by medieval towns and dramatic cliffs. Visitors can explore the fortified city of Kotor, with its labyrinthine streets and historic architecture. Inland, the Durmitor National Park offers opportunities for hiking, skiing, and wildlife spotting. Montenegro's cultural heritage is as captivating as its landscapes, with influences from its Venetian, Ottoman, and Slavic past. This hidden gem offers an affordable yet enriching experience for travelers seeking both adventure and relaxation.
